#fc9e43 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fc9e43 is composed of 98.8% red, 62%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.3% magenta, 73.4%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 29.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 62.5%. #fc9e43 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ff86 with #f93d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

Shades and Tints of #fc9e43

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050300 is the darkest color, while #fff8f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fc9e43

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a49f9b is the less saturated color, while #fc9e43 is the most saturated one.
